IMCD Group is a global leader in the sales, marketing and distribution of specialty chemicals and ingredients. With an extensive network of offices, application labs and warehouses spanning Europe, Asia-Pacific, Africa and the Americas, IMCD delivers customized, multi-territory distribution solutions to its partners. Headquartered in Rotterdam, the Netherlands, IMCD employs over 5,100 professionals across more than 60 countries, offering best-in-class expertise to leading global manufacturers.
IMCD Switzerland AG is a subsidiary of the IMCD Group and has 65 employees in Zurich, Basel and Chiasso. Our success is built on the expertise and passion of our people, combined with a highly decentralised, entrepreneurial culture.
